This patch uses a path to a jar containing compiler classes to determine the distribution path instead of relying on the konan.home system property. However this property still may be used to specify the distribution path e.g. when the distribution isn't fully built and the compiler is executed from classes located in a build directory.
Kotlin-native interop
Usage
Create file ../gradle.properties with contents:
llvmInstallPath=/path/to/llvm
Create a Gradle subproject somewhere under ../, using ../InteropExample as a template.
To generate the interop stubs and libraries and build all sources you can run
the following command from ../:
./gradlew InteropExample:build
To run the example (if 'application' plugin is enabled):
./gradlew InteropExample:run
